JAVA系列: ThreadLocal和InheritableThreadLocal的區別

ThreadLocal 問題 多個線程要同時訪問一個變量或對象時,如果這些線程中既有讀又有寫操作時,就會導致變量值或對象的狀態出現混亂,從而導致程序異常。     ThreadLocal設計的目的 爲了能夠在當前線程中有屬於自己的變量,並不是爲了解決併發或者共享變量的問題。該變量對其他線程而言是隔離的   特性 ThreadLocal可以讓我們擁有當前線程的變量 往ThreadLocal中填充的變
相關文章
相關標籤/搜索